This study investigates the collaborative optimization of upgrading, retrofitting, and maintaining large offshore oil extraction equipment. It examines the key challenges and interdependencies inherent in these processes and proposes integrated solutions, including sensor-network-based monitoring and digital twin-driven management platforms. The findings demonstrate notable improvements in operational efficiency and reductions in equipment downtime, underscoring both the economic and safety benefits of the proposed approach and providing a reference framework for future optimization strategies in offshore engineering.
